Western Field .410

I have a old Western Field .410 that i reccieved from my grandfather. Where could I find some info on this little beast?

There are several "House Brand Conversion" sites on the Net. With the model number, you can cross it to the actual manufacturer of the gun.

Try this one:

House Brand Conversion

Another one from Numrich:

Store Brand to Manufacturer Cross Reference | Numrich Gun Parts Corp. | e-GunParts.com

Once you know who made the gun and what regular model it is, you can find more info!

well i googled it and came up with a lot it was made by either savage or ithaca or
iver johnson. you might look there and go by the serial# to see who made it.
